The Hon. Cecilia Atim Ogwal Foundation has continued its support for grassroots sports development by donating additional sports kits to Adok Women Football Club in Adok Subcounty, Dokolo District. The donation was officially handed over on Sunday, 10 May 2026, at Adok Primary School playground by Mark Olade, a representative of the Foundation.

Club leaders and players received two new footballs and 11 sports shorts to strengthen the team’s preparations and training activities.

This latest support follows an earlier Kit Aid donation delivered by the Foundation last month, where Adok Women FC received 90 pieces of sports kits aimed at improving the welfare and performance of the players.

Speaking during the handover, Team Coach Allan Opungu and Team Captain Jennifer Akello expressed gratitude to the Foundation for its continued commitment to empowering young women through sports.

They noted that the support has greatly boosted the team’s morale and capacity to compete effectively. With the new uniforms and equipment, Adok Women FC is now preparing for a highly anticipated friendly match against Owanadilo Women FC of Alito Town Council a thrilling encounter expected to bring together two district champions in an exciting showcase of women’s football talent.

The Foundation’s sports outreach has also benefited other teams in the region. Recently, 64 pieces of sports uniforms were donated to Agoga United FC in Kwera Subcounty, Dokolo District, while Owanadilo Women FC received 37 sports kits in Kole District. In addition, another Kit Aid donation comprising 33 sports kit items is expected to be handed over soon to beneficiaries in Lira City.
